I decided to use some of the leftover pallet wood from the doghouse and create a Halloween decoration. It's a Sugar Skull Wall Hanging.

You will need:

- Scrap wood

- Glue

- Screws

- Stencils

- Acrylic paint

- Stencil brush

- Screws

Step 1: Cut Four Pieces of Wood Cut to Similar Lengths.

Step 2: Cut Two Pieces of Wood That Are Cut Slightly Shorter Than the Size of the Previous Four Put Together.

Step 3: Put Glue Onto the Two Back Pieces and Apply to the Back of the Four Pieces Put Together.

Step 4: Screw the Two Pieces to the Back of the Four Pieces - It Will Keep Them Together. I Used 8 Screws. Make Sure They Are Not Too Long. You Don't Want to Drill Through and Have Them Poking Out the Front.

Step 5: Using a Gray and White Acrylic Paint, Mix With Water and Give the Wood - Front and Back - a Wash. Allow to Dry.

Step 6: Stencil the Skull Onto the Wood. My Stencil and Crossbones. I Taped Them Off, So I Wouldn't Stencil Them Also.

Step 7: Once Dry, Use Other Stencils, or Parts of Other Stencil to Create Patterns and Designs on the Skull. Make It Colorful.

Step 8: I Used a Flat Brush to Paint Teeth.

Step 9: I Used a Golf Tee to Make Small Polka Dots.

Step 10: Stencil Roses Around the Skull.
